CSS是一种定义网页样式的语言,可以创建各种视觉效果。CSS伪元素是一种使用CSS样式来创建元素的技术。伪元素能够插入内容、样式或其他效果,以达到页面设计的目的。本文将介绍如何使用CSS伪元素来添加图片。
/*使用CSS伪元素添加图片*/ img::after{ content: url("image.jpg"); /* 插入图片 */ display: block; margin: auto; width: 50%; }
使用CSS伪元素来添加图片非常简单。以img元素为例,使用双冒号(::)和after伪元素,给伪元素添加content属性并在其中插入图片的链接地址。由于伪元素是在元素的内容之后插入的,因此需要设置display属性为block,以便使图片单独占据一行。
接下来,设置伪元素的宽度和margin来控制图片的大小和位置。在上例中,伪元素的宽度设置为50%,意味着图片将占据父容器一半的宽度。margin属性设置为auto则表示图片将水平居中。
在此之外,您可以根据实际需要对伪元素添加其他CSS样式,以定制图片的样式和表现效果。使用CSS伪元素添加图片仅是伪元素的众多用法之一,通过更多的学习和实践,您可以在伪元素上发掘更多的应用场景。